Commemorating the town's 250th anniversary, Warren Kimble says, "Art makes Brandon tick." In addition to the clocks with working mechanisms, a number of nonfunctional clock panels will decorate the town. Clocks and timepiece items will be showcased at the BAG gallery all summer.
